What is ERP Manufacturing?

ERP Manufacturing is a specialized module that focuses primarily on optimizing manufacturing and production processes. 

With the ever-growing complexities in production, having a dedicated tool that addresses specific manufacturing challenges becomes indispensable. During its implementation, ERP Manufacturing centralizes all information related to production – from raw materials to finished products.

As a Whole, ERP Manufacturing is a comprehensive solution for manufacturers. Besides helping streamline processes, it offers a detailed view of the production chain, thus enabling timely decision-making. ERP Manufacturing takes charge of handling the Bill of Materials (BOM) to ensure that each production stage aligns with the company’s goals.

8 Benefits of ERP Manufacturing

Centralized Data Management

One of the core advantages of ERP Manufacturing is the centralization of data. All relevant information, from raw materials to workforce schedules, is stored in a single system. This facilitates easy access and ensures that decision-makers have all the details they need at their fingertips.

Real-time Monitoring

With ERP Manufacturing, companies can monitor production processes in real-time. This enables timely interventions should there be any discrepancies or issues, ensuring minimal disruptions.

Enhanced Inventory Management

Efficiently managing inventory is paramount in manufacturing. ERP Manufacturing provides a detailed view of stock levels, ensuring timely replenishments and reducing instances of overstocking or stockouts.

Accurate Forecasting

ERP Manufacturing enables businesses to forecast demand accurately by evaluating historical data and current market trends.. This ensures that production is always aligned with market needs.

Streamlined Bill of Materials (BOM)

The BOM, a foundational document in manufacturing, can be managed seamlessly. The system ensures that any changes in components or processes are reflected immediately, guaranteeing that everyone works from the most recent and accurate BOM.

Cost Reduction

One of the main goals of any manufacturing unit is to reduce costs without compromising on quality. ERP Manufacturing aids in identifying bottlenecks or wastages, paving the way for cost-effective production.

Quality Assurance

ERP Manufacturing comes integrated with quality check modules. This means that quality standards are adhered to at every stage of the production process, ensuring the final product meets or exceeds expectations.

Scalability

As businesses grow, so do their challenges. ERP Manufacturing is designed to adapt to increasing complexities, making it easier for companies to scale their operations without overhauling their systems.

Key Components of ERP Manufacturing 

This tool boasts a suite of components tailored to cater to the multifaceted needs of the manufacturing sector. Each component is critical, ensuring seamless operations, data-driven decision-making, and optimized resource utilization. Below is a detailed insight into these components:

Production Planning

The backbone of any manufacturing process, production planning ensures optimal resource allocation, sequencing of tasks, and adherence to timelines. It enables businesses to forecast production needs based on demand, ensuring timely delivery.

Inventory Management

With this component, manufacturers can maintain an optimal stock level, ensuring that neither overstocking nor stockouts occur. It tracks products from receipt to shipment, aiding in reducing carrying costs and improving cash flow.

Supply Chain Management

This facilitates seamless coordination between suppliers, manufacturers, and distributors. It ensures timely sourcing of raw materials, efficient production, and prompt distribution, optimizing the entire supply chain.

BOM (Bill of Materials)

The Bill of Materials is an exhaustive list of raw materials, components, and assemblies required for production. This component ensures accuracy, updates in real-time, and allows for easy modifications.

Quality Control

Quality assurance is paramount in manufacturing. This component ensures that products meet the set quality standards by conducting regular checks at different stages of the production process.

Order Management

From order receipt to shipment, this component streamlines the entire order-to-cash cycle, ensuring timely deliveries, accurate invoicing, and prompt payments.

Procurement

This manages the sourcing of raw materials and other essential components. It ensures that the best quality materials are sourced at competitive prices, contributing to cost efficiency.

Product Lifecycle Management (PLM)

PLM monitors a product from its inception, through design and manufacture, to service and disposal. It helps in making informed decisions about product development and modifications.

Warehouse Management

Beyond storage, effective warehouse management ensures efficient inventory retrieval, reduces wastage, and streamlines shipment processes, leading to faster customer deliveries.

Shop Floor Control

This component offers a real-time view of shop floor activities, from machine operations to workforce productivity. It aids in identifying bottlenecks and optimizing production flows.

Maintenance Management

Ensuring that machinery and equipment are in prime condition is vital. This component schedules regular maintenance, reducing unplanned downtimes and extending equipment lifespan.

Human Resources

The people behind the machines are equally important. This component manages everything from recruitment to training, payroll, and performance assessment, ensuring a motivated and skilled workforce.

Financial Management

A comprehensive view of the business’ financial health, from expenses to revenues, assets, and liabilities, is provided. It aids in budgeting, financial planning, and audit preparations.

Customer Relationship Management (CRM)

Building and maintaining robust customer relationships is vital for sustained growth. CRM ensures effective customer communication, handling queries, complaints, and feedback efficiently.

Analytics and Reporting

Data-driven decision-making is the cornerstone of modern manufacturing. This component provides actionable insights, detailed reports, and analytics to inform business strategies.

Future Trends of ERP Manufacturing

The manufacturing landscape has always been complex, but in recent years, it has faced a rapid transformation driven by Industry 4.0, digitalization, and the ever-changing consumer demands. Here are some emerging trends that signal the future direction of ERP Manufacturing:

  1. Integration of IoT (Internet of Things): As devices become more innovative, their ability to communicate with each other will play a crucial role. The integration of IoT within ERP Manufacturing will enable real-time data collection, offering invaluable insights and fostering proactive decision-making.
  2. AI and Machine Learning: These technologies are set to redefine process automation. ERP Manufacturing will likely leverage AI for predictive analysis, forecasting demand more accurately, and optimizing resource allocation.
  3. Cloud-based Solutions: The shift towards cloud computing will continue as it offers scalability, real-time updates, and access from anywhere. Cloud-based ERP Manufacturing systems will reduce the need for on-site IT infrastructure, leading to cost savings.
  4. Virtual Reality and Augmented Reality: These new technological tools can enhance training processes, facilitate virtual tours of manufacturing plants, and offer real-time simulations, making the production process more efficient and reducing errors.
  5. Sustainability and Green Manufacturing: As the global emphasis on sustainability grows, ERP Manufacturing modules will incorporate features that prioritize eco-friendly production methods, waste reduction, and energy efficiency.

Industries Benefitting from this Module

  1. Automotive: With multiple components, strict quality controls, and a vast supply chain, the automotive industry relies heavily on ERP Manufacturing for streamlined operations, inventory management, and real-time monitoring.
  2. Pharmaceuticals: Ensuring compliance with regulations, managing intricate formulations, and maintaining quality standards, ERP Manufacturing is indispensable for the pharmaceutical sector.
  3. Aerospace & Defense: With complex assemblies and a need for precision, ERP Manufacturing aids in optimizing production schedules, managing the BOM, and ensuring rigorous quality checks.
  4. Electronics: The rapid pace of technological advancements in electronics requires efficient production planning, inventory management, and swift adaptability to market trends, all facilitated by ERP Manufacturing.
  5. Food & Beverage: With perishable items, strict quality controls, and varying consumer demands, the food & beverage industry leans on ERP Manufacturing for efficient inventory management, quality checks, and timely deliveries.
